Summary for Josh 9:1-27: 9:1-27  a Joshua once again failed to consult God (9:14  b; cp. 7:2-4  c), this time over an unexpected request. Other ancient Near Eastern accounts tell only of a leader’s triumphs; this author also recorded the shortcomings of Joshua and Israel’s elders. The real hero of the story is God, whose accomplishments the author wished to tell. 9:1  d Hittites ... Jebusites: See study note on 3:10.

• The fertile region of lower hills between the highlands of Judah and the southern coastal plain was known as the western foothills.

• Although not all of the coastal plain of the Mediterranean Sea was occupied during this period, several important cities did exist. The kings of those small city-states, as far north as Mount Carmel, joined the southern coalition to resist Israel’s advances.
